Publishing docs

The DocFX project lives in docs/docfx.

Build it locally:

dotnet build .\S1Interop.sln -c Release
docfx .\docs\docfx\docfx.json

The generated site is written to:

docs/docfx/_site

The GitHub Actions workflow at .github/workflows/docs.yml builds the solution, runs DocFX, uploads docs/docfx/_site, and deploys it to GitHub Pages on pushes to main.

Local preview

Use DocFX's built-in preview server:

docfx .\docs\docfx\docfx.json --serve

Do not commit _site or generated API metadata. The workflow regenerates both during publish.

Site structure

The published site has three top-level surfaces:

  • Docs: conceptual articles under articles/, split into Get started, CLI reference, Generator package, and Workflows.
  • API: generated reference under api/, filtered to stable S1Interop.Core contracts and entry points.
  • Contributors: architecture, product direction, real-mod evidence, testing, publishing, and contributing notes.

When adding a new article, place it under the matching section in docs/docfx/articles/toc.yml. Contributor-only material goes under docs/docfx/contributors/ and is also listed in docs/docfx/contributors/toc.yml.
